Transaction fe20576ac2bb0a263ebf3c40871aea787b5f24313187ca78dbd5cedca15e7d5a

1 Input
2 Outputs
  • fe20576ac2bb0a263ebf3c40871aea787b5f24313187ca78dbd5cedca15e7d5a:0
  • value  40398148
    address  365rDDgXSvMi54atbcvkPMH42HhD774k8L
  • fe20576ac2bb0a263ebf3c40871aea787b5f24313187ca78dbd5cedca15e7d5a:1
  • value  120877140
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ej